Understanding Fascia and Cladding: Essential Elements of Building Design
The looks and functionality of a building greatly depend on the exterior design and the products utilized in building and construction. Among the eye-catching components that add to the visual appeal and defense of a structure are fascia and cladding. This short article will explore the definitions, functions, material options, installation processes, and benefits of fascia and cladding in structure construction.
What is Fascia?
Fascia describes the band of product that runs horizontally along the edge of a roofing system. Its main function is to support the lower edge of the roofing and serve as a barrier in between the roofline and the outdoor environment, efficiently sealing the roof structure to prevent moisture infiltration. In addition, fascia boards are pivotal in securing the underlying structures, such as the rafter beams, from weather damage, bugs, and decay.
What is Cladding?
Cladding, on the other hand, is the external layer or covering of a building that functions as a protective and ornamental façade. It is applied over structural walls to provide insulation, increase durability, and improve visual appeal. Cladding can be made from different products, consisting of wood, metal, PVC, stone, and composite materials.

The lifespan of fascia varies by material: wood can last approximately 20 years with proper maintenance, while PVC can last over 30 years, and aluminum has a life-span even longer than that.
Is cladding needed for all buildings?
While cladding is not obligatory, it is highly advantageous for boosting insulation and protecting the structure from weather components. For commercial structures, it is nearly vital to guarantee energy performance and aesthetic appeals.
